Address

ecash:qr3wvcazw8alfpfr6yep7m54ysknaqeh5gztxp9pazCopy

Total Received

19828.88 XEC

Total Sent

19828.88 XEC

№ Transactions

8

Final Balance

0 XEC

Transactions
Filter